Convincing actors and story line
peterjeffreygale1 March 2018
I can't vouch to say how accurately the two main characters (Sonny are Cher) are portrayed in this film not in appearance and their mannerisms. From what I have seen of the couple, the actors seem convincing and the story line seems true to events.

The scenes of the couple as hosts on a TV show are particularly, good and are a good representation of TV show hosts in America in the 60's, rather than as they might appear nowadays.

The media/news since has portrayed Sonny as somewhat of an over-bearing character, but the Cher portrayed seems to understand this along along and go with for as long as possible for the career benefits she received, which seems a much more likely and credible turn of events.

I didn't realize until watching this film how much Sonny had contributed to the music production of their songs and how closely he had worked with other producers at the time, including the awesome, and now highly discredited Phil Spector.

Whatever they have done since, we all have to learn to see their actions for what was going on in the context of their time, rather than writing them off because of later historical re-interpretations.

It's a little long at about 2 hours long, but well worth watching right through to the end.

Supposedly Based on Sonny Bono's book "The Beat Goes On"
1birrmikelisa30 December 2002
It would sure be nice to watch a movie or even read an article that got all the facts straight about Sonny & Cher. Even with all that has been written about them and especially Cher, one would think that the facts would be common knowledge. Alas! That is not true! Even when Sonny wrote the book the movie is based on they still got a few things wrong. The Beat Goes On did not get recorded just before the Tv show started, All I Ever Need Is You did, but they don't mention that. They just get the facts wrong. Next time spend a little time on your sequencing and pretend to care about your subject. Beyond the fact problem the story is nostalgic and the actors do a good job!
